Beverly 125
THE HEAD LUBRICATION CHANNEL IS PROVIDED WITH
A SHUTTER JET; THIS GIVES A "LOW PRESSURE" HEAD
LUBRICATION; THIS CHOICE WAS MADE TO REDUCE
THE OIL TEMPERATURE IN THE SUMP. THE JET CLOG-
GING IMPAIRS THE HEAD LUBRICATION AND THE TIM-
ING MECHANISMS. A JET FAILURE CAUSES A DE-
CREASE OF THE MAIN BUSHING AND CONNECTING ROD
LUBRICATION PRESSURE.
Inspecting the crankshaft plain bearings
- T
o obtain a good bushing lubrication it is necessary
to have both an optimal lubricating pressure (3,2
bar) and a good oil flow rate; the bushings must be
correctly positioned so as not to obstruct the oil
supply channels.
- The main bushings are comprised of two half-
bearings, one with holes and channels for lubrica-
tion whereas the other is solid.
- The solid half-bearing is intended to stand the
thrusts caused by combustion, and for this reason
it is arranged opposite the cylinder.
- To prevent obstructions in the oil feeding chan-
nels, the matching surface of the two half-bearings
must be perfectly perpendicular to the cylinder ax-
is, as shown in the figure.
- The oil feeding channel section is also affected
by the bushings driving depth compared with the
crankshaft axial clearance of the limiting surface.
- Check the inside diameter of the main bushings
in the three directions indicated in the diagram.
- Repeat the measurements for the other bushing
half. see diagram.
- There are three crankcase versions: with RED
main bushings, with BLUE main bushings and with
YELLOW main bushings.
- There is only one type of main bushing housing
hole in the crankcase
The standard bushing diameter after driving is var-
iable on the basis of a coupling selection.
